What companies run services between Alaquàs, Spain and Alfafar, Spain?

You can take a train from Aldaia to Alfafar-Benetússer via València-Estació Del Nord in around 37 min.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Alaquàs to Benetússer - Av. Camí Nou 108 via Valencia - Av. del Cid Bankia and Valencia - Finca Roja in around 42 min.
